Finally something to report

Friday evening after picking Nick up we were set up by 7pm at fort vic in search of Sole, it was breezy but the sea was calm.
One rod went out with worm on a wessex rig, 2 up one down, but couldn't bring myself to fish 2 rods with worm so the other I used a clip down pennel and sandeel.
There was quite a lot of weed about but within half hour I had a slack line bite, not sure whether it was weed or a fish I tightened the line and waited, again it went so this time I checked it and target fish was landed, a sole of 1lb 5oz.



Well we were off and running 1st sole in and it wasn't even dark yet, so we had visions of a fish filled night.
20 minutes later I landed a plump Pout and quickly followed with a schoolie of around 1.5lb.
Then things went quite the weed disappeared but so did the fish.
I changed the sandeel to half a bluey and stuck this out at distance, just before 10pm I finally get a take on the bluey but half way in the fish was gone, though weighty it didn't do a lot so could have been a doggie, so I quickly put on the other half of the bluey and cast out.
The bait was in the water no more than 30 seconds when the rod pulled round hard and a better fish was on.
After a good scrap in the shallow water I landed a fine Bass of 6lb 8oz.



And while I was unhooking the fish Nick had his first bite and landed this little Plaice, a new species for the year.



We fishd on till 11.30pm with me just adding another pout, with the weed now returned it was time to move to our 2nd venue, to fish the ebb.
We were set up again by 12.15am and within minutes I'd bagged another school bass, and 15 minutes later followed it with my 4th bass of the night, another nce schoolie, again it went quiet but we were hopeful of the fish coming back on the feed as the tide turned but alas it didn't happen, with Nick only adding another schoolie.
We finally called it a night at 5am.
